JavaWeb第一章网页开发基础
时间: 2024-10-17 14:01:24 浏览: 1
JavaWeb第一章通常会覆盖网页开发的基础,主要包括以下几个关键点:
1. **HTML** (HyperText Markup Language):它是网页的基本结构,负责呈现内容。HTML标签描述了文本、图像、链接等元素的位置和样式。
2. **CSS** (Cascading Style Sheets):用于控制网页的外观,包括布局、颜色、字体等,让HTML内容有了视觉风格。
3. **JavaScript**:一种脚本语言,常用于实现网页交互效果,如动态加载内容、表单验证、动画等。
4. **HTTP协议**:客户端(浏览器)和服务器之间通信的协议,GET和POST是最常见的请求方法。
5. **Servlets** 和 **JSP** (JavaServer Pages):Java Web的核心技术,Servlet是处理HTTP请求的Java程序,而JSP允许直接嵌入Java代码生成HTML页面。
6. **Web应用架构**:例如模型-视图-控制器(MVC),它将应用程序逻辑分离,提高了代码组织和维护效率。
7. **Tomcat** 或其他容器:Java Web应用的运行环境,提供服务端支持。
相关问题
javaweb应用开发课后习题第二章
很抱歉,由于缺少具体的习题内容,我无法为您提供第二章的答案。但是,我可以为您提供一些JavaWeb应用开发的基础知识和相关技术,帮助您更好地理解和完成习题。
JavaWeb应用开发是指使用Java语言和相关技术开发Web应用程序的过程。JavaWeb应用程序通常由前端页面、后端逻辑和数据库组成。其中,前端页面通常使用HTML、CSS、JavaScript等技术实现,后端逻辑则使用Java语言和相关框架实现,数据库则使用SQL语言和相关技术实现。
JavaWeb应用开发的主要技术包括Servlet、JSP、JDBC、Spring、Hibernate等。其中,Servlet是JavaWeb应用程序的核心技术之一,它可以接收和处理客户端的请求,并向客户端发送响应。JSP则是一种动态网页技术,它可以将Java代码嵌入到HTML页面中,实现动态生成页面的功能。JDBC是Java连接数据库的技术,它可以让Java程序与各种关系型数据库进行交互。Spring和Hibernate则是JavaWeb应用程序中常用的框架,它们可以简化开发过程,提高开发效率。
如果您有具体的习题内容,可以提供给我,我会尽力为您解答。同时,以下是一些可能与JavaWeb应用开发相关的问题:
javaweb项目开发案例精辟第八章
第八章《javaweb项目开发案例精辟》主要介绍了一个实际的javaweb项目开发案例。在这个案例中,作者详细地介绍了整个项目的需求分析、技术选型、架构设计、模块开发、测试部署等全过程。通过这个案例,读者可以清晰地了解到一个完整的javaweb项目是如何从需求到上线的整个过程。在项目需求分析阶段,作者提到了对需求的充分理解和明确定义是项目成功的关键。在技术选型阶段,作者强调了选择合适的技术栈对项目的成功至关重要。在架构设计阶段,作者介绍了如何通过合理的架构设计来保证项目的可扩展性和可维护性。在模块开发阶段,作者讲解了如何通过团队协作来高效地完成各个模块的开发工作。在测试部署阶段,作者强调了测试的重要性,并提出了一些测试中常见的问题和解决方案。通过这些内容的介绍,读者能够获得丰富的项目实战经验,对javaweb项目的开发流程有更加清晰的认识。此外,在案例中作者还穿插了一些实际项目中遇到的问题和解决方案,使得案例更加贴近实际,有很强的指导性和可操作性。总的来说,第八章《javaweb项目开发案例精辟》通过一个实际案例的详细讲解,为读者提供了宝贵的项目实战经验,对在实际项目中进行javaweb开发的读者具有很高的参考价值。
阅读全文